Reading about sailing on Pamlico sound is really getting me anxious as this is where we intend to retire in the next 2-5 years. We were on the fence about the shoal vs standard keel when we recently purchased our Crealock 31. With the outboard chainplates and toerail mounted genoa tracks we did not want to give up any more pointing ability. Although the 4' draft was very tempting, after much deliberation decided that the 4'11 draft would work, knowing that when the wind blows SW for a few days that we would be cleaning the bottom of the keel getting out of Pierce Creek and into the Neuse.
It will be a whole new world, I get nervous when sailing around Boston and the depth meter gets under 10ft. I can hardly wait to be sailing in 5ft of water with a 4'11" draft
